Biography of Harry Connick Jr.

Harry Connick Jr. was born on September 11, 1967, in New Orleans, Louisiana. He is an accomplished musician, singer, and actor, celebrated for his smooth voice and charismatic performances. Connick has released numerous albums, blending jazz, pop, and classical music, and has received multiple Grammy Awards for his work.

Full NameHarry Forsythe Connick Jr.
Date of BirthSeptember 11, 1967
ProfessionSinger, Pianist, Actor, and Composer
Notable Works“When Harry Met Sally,” “Hope Floats,” “American Idol”

Understanding Stroke: Facts and Statistics

Stroke is a medical emergency that occurs when the blood supply to a part of the brain is interrupted or reduced, depriving brain tissue of oxygen and nutrients.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), strokes are one of the leading causes of death and disability worldwide. Here are some important facts:

  • Every year, approximately 15 million people suffer from strokes globally.
  • Of these, around 5 million die, and another 5 million are left permanently disabled.
  • Strokes can be classified into two main types: ischemic (caused by a blockage) and hemorrhagic (caused by bleeding).

Statistics on Stroke Recovery

Recovery from a stroke varies based on several factors including the type of stroke, the severity, and the speed of treatment. Studies show that:

  • About one-third of stroke survivors recover completely.
  • Another third experience minor disabilities.
  • The remaining third suffer significant disabilities that require long-term care.

Recognizing Stroke Symptoms

Identifying stroke symptoms quickly is crucial for effective treatment. The FAST acronym can help people remember the warning signs:

  • Face: Ask the person to smile. Does one side of the face droop?
  • Arms: Ask the person to raise both arms. Does one arm drift downward?
  • Speech: Ask the person to repeat a simple sentence. Are their words slurred?
  • Time: If you observe any of these signs, call emergency services immediately.

The Recovery Process After a Stroke

The recovery process after a stroke can be lengthy and varies from person to person. Generally, it involves:

  • Medical treatment to stabilize the patient.
  • Rehabilitation, which may include physical therapy, occupational therapy, and speech therapy.
  • Emotional support to cope with the psychological impact of a stroke.

Key Components of Stroke Rehabilitation

Effective rehabilitation focuses on restoring lost abilities and improving the survivor’s quality of life. Key components include:

  • Physical therapy to regain mobility and strength.
  • Occupational therapy to help with daily living activities.
  • Speech therapy for communication and swallowing difficulties.

The Role of Support Systems

Support from family, friends, and healthcare providers plays a critical role in recovery. Support systems can help stroke survivors:

  • Stay motivated during rehabilitation.
  • Manage emotional and psychological challenges.
  • Access resources and information about stroke recovery.

Preventing Strokes: Tips and Strategies

Preventing strokes is essential for maintaining overall health. Here are some effective strategies:

  • Maintain a healthy diet low in saturated fats and high in fruits and vegetables.
  • Engage in regular physical activity.
  • Avoid smoking and limit alcohol consumption.
  • Manage underlying health conditions, such as high blood pressure and diabetes.
